About MBBS in the UK
MBBS in the UK is referred to as the equivalent of Bachelor of Medicine, Bachelor of Surgery which is called as MB ChB or MB BCh at some UK Universities. The duration of MBBS in the UK is 5-6 years. Most of the British medicine courses comprise a six to twelve-week elective period in which students get an opportunity to study outside their home medical university.
Many students utilize this chance to unravel a different culture and experience of how medicine is viewed and practised around the globe. Fees & Costs of Studying MBBS in UK
Here is the annual tuition fees of top medical schools offering MBBS in UK:
University | Course & Duration | Annual Tuition Fees |
University of Oxford | BM BCh Medicine/ 6 years | £22,879 (INR 21,63,972) |
University of Cambridge | MB BChir/ 6 years | £52,000 (INR 49,18,315) |
University College London (UCL) | MBBS/BSC Medicine/ 6 years | £39,363 (INR 37,22,925) |
Imperial College London | MBBS/BSC Medicine/ 6 years | £45,640(INR 43,16,661) |
The University of Edinburgh | MBChB Medicine/ 5 years | £27,456(INR 25,96,806) |
King’s College London | MBBS Medicine/ 5 years | £30,266(INR 28,62,912) |
University of Glasgow | MBChB/ 5 years | £47,900(INR 45,30,943) |
University of Manchester | MBChB/ 5 years | £26,616(INR 25,17,562) |
Newcastle University | MBBS Medicine and Surgery/ 5 years | £33,600(INR 31,78,167) |
Queen Mary University of London | MBBS Medicine/ 5 years | £39,363 (INR 37,23,667) |

Requirements
It is important to check the eligibility criteria required for MBBS in the UK. Carefully evaluate the following points for ease of your admission procedure:
- Applicant must be at least 18 years old
- Required score in your 10+2 in Chemistry and Biology is at least 80 % (AAA grade)
- For international students wishing to pursue MBBS in the UK, an IELTS score of 7.0 is necessary.
- For MBBS in the UK, you will also have to provide scores of NEET/UKCAT/BMAT/GMSAT. Here are the minimum scores required for MBBS in UK:
Name of the Test | Minimum Score Required |
UKCAT | 650 |
BMAT | 4.5 – 5.0 |
GAMSAT | 60 – 66 |
NEET | 50 percentile |

Subjects Covered in MBBS in UK
MBBS covers a wide range of subjects that are essential for students to build expertise in. The following are the subjects in which students acquire their detailed academic training and practice:
Pre-Clinical (2 semesters) | – Anatomy – Biochemistry – Physiology |
Para-Clinical (3 semesters) | – Forensic Medicine & Toxicology – Microbiology – Pathology – Pharmacology |
Clinical (4 semesters) | – Anesthesiology – Community Medicine – Dermatology and Venereology – Medicine – Obstetrics & Gynaecology – Ophthalmology – Orthopedics – Otorhinolaryngology – Pediatrics – Psychiatry – Surgery |
